Trailing clouds of glory do come from God,
who is our home.
Those shadowy recollections,
be they what they may,
are yet the fountain light of all our day.

I love those words from William Wordsworth. Trailing clouds remind me of prayer, the way the feeling from prayer can follow us all day.

Here is an idea for Lent: let’s pray each day, at a different time each week. Each week I will send you a prayer for a different part of the day. At Easter you may put them together and frame the whole day in words of prayer.

For this week: on first waking.

Deliver this day
into your gentle hands
that I may stop
fretting the dawn away
like a few extra pounds or another errand.

Open this day
in your gentle breath
that I may greet
the surprises and routine of today,
present,
present. Amen.


Blessings on you, as you feel God’s trailing clouds around you.
